Transaction e21fb3d142f6c00871ed809a3ad16ca599f8584537394520e45bd87723684f7c
2 Input
2 Outputs
- e21fb3d142f6c00871ed809a3ad16ca599f8584537394520e45bd87723684f7c:0
- e21fb3d142f6c00871ed809a3ad16ca599f8584537394520e45bd87723684f7c:1
value 6400000
address 32XjaZctJZNWTCVHxJ6wXjHhhgkJZhwqN5
value 1077
address 14fgHsoDbsr9UWkFR2aDRUYB6MQ4URX6ZH